Like CGM, The FreeStyle Libre reads from interstitial fluid, this is not blood but the fluid below the skin. Although no single measurable physical quantity corresponds to a complex number, a pair of physical quantities can be represented very naturally by a complex number. However, in 1926, Erwin Schrödinger (1887-1961) discovered that in the language of the world of the subatomic particles, complex numbers were the indispensable alphabet. After all, no single quantity in the real world can be measured by an imaginary number, a number that lives only in the imagination of mathematicians.
